A bench is a type of furniture designed to offer seating for one or more person. Typically these are made from wood, but may also be constructed using synthetic materials, stone or metal. Custom benches are pieces that have been built and customized to the liking of the owner. These may range in their size and overall appearance.
There are companies that specialize in constructing made-to-order pieces, but these can also be done as a personal project. Generally, these pieces are easy to construct and considered custom if they are not available through stores and have a unique quirk. Most customized units are more expensive.
Many of these units, even units that have been personalized, include rests for the arms and back. But, the furniture will still function properly without said rests. This furniture is present in many public areas, particularly parks and waiting spaces. These may also be used in home, especially in backyards. Indoor and outdoor versions are available.
There are a variety of styles available. Typically the named is based on where they are used. Some examples: garden, perch, outdoor storage, scenic, park, and picnic. They might also be referred to based on how they are used: communion, courting, spanking, friendship, punishment, church pews, and swing seats.
There are many personal touches that can be done on the pieces. The material used to make them may be synthetic, stone, metal, wood or some combination of these.
